Output 63442d05e038b13f477c4a811934a0210e4b56a5f31102b26a25871959d36406:0

value
478301
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fbabfdbe27f9dd00f894964f5b7b6625f739d7e OP_EQUALVERIFY OP_CHECKSIG
address
1BBmisbdtyyiLRCyUzegWUBjNap8X8ZCj6
transaction
63442d05e038b13f477c4a811934a0210e4b56a5f31102b26a25871959d36406
spent
true